Jul 10, 2023 · The SDSU acceptance rate for the class of 2027 is 38.9%, with a 27.4% yield rate. This means that out of the 100,453 applications, about 39,141 applicants will be offered admission. Compared to the admission stats for the class of 2026, the number of applications dropped by 5.5%, and the acceptance rate increased by 6.8%. The acceptance rate ... CAL STATE DECISION …You can apply as a transfer student if you will have completed 60 or more transferable semester (or 90 or more quarter) units by: The end of spring 2024 for fall 2024 admission. We do not accept transfer applications from lower-division students with fewer than 60 transferable semester units.

What is the acceptance rate for SDSU? San Diego State admissions is selective with an acceptance rate of 38%. Students that get into San Diego State have an average SAT score between 1090-1300 or an average ACT score of 22-29. The regular admissions application deadline for San Diego State is November 30. New Waitlist Approach: SDSU is changing its waitlist process to be a first on, first off approach. This means that a student will get off the waitlist in the order they are put on. For example, a student who is third on the waitlist will be the third person off the waitlist. Students enrolled from the waitlist will receive an email notification ...4. 2.
